Aaidun Is An Arabic Name For Boys That Means [those Who Are] Returning
The name Aaidun has a deep meaning that is connected to the idea of returning or coming back. It's not just about physical movement, but also about spiritual and emotional journeys. In Arabic, the word has a rich history and is used to describe people who are returning to their homes, families, or faith. The name Aaidun is also associated with the concept of repentance and seeking forgiveness, which is a fundamental aspect of Islamic teachings.
